Abstract

Hypertension is a chronic medical condition in which the blood pressure in the arteries increases and can lead to heart disease and deadly strokes. One of the non-pharmacological therapies currently being developed to reduce high blood pressure is to consume herbal plants. The herbal plant used is the Moringa tree (Moringa Oleifera). The purpose of this literature review is to explain the effectiveness of the consumption of Moringa plants as an antihypertensive. The researched method used a literature studied approached with journals as sources. Searched of researched articles across multiple databases used keywords over a five year period. The results of the studied, consumption of Moringa Oleifera could affect the reduction of high blood pressure. This was due to various phytochemical compounds, bioactive compounds, polar compounds, vitamin C, potassium (K), magnesium (Mg), and calcium (Ca). Thus, Moringa Oleifera could provided the desired effect as a natural high blood pressure controlled drug and could been said as an alternative medicine. Moringa Oleifera could been combined with other herbal plants and medical drugs in controlling high blood pressure.

Abstract

Diabetes Mellitus (DM) has been recognized as one of the most challenging chronic diseases that can cause premature death and also as a major cause of blindness, heart disease, and kidney failure. The level of treatment adherence in chronic disease patients in developed countries is estimated to be low, even lower in developing countries including Indonesia. Giving Diabetes Self Management Education (DSME) to DM patients can obtain information related to DM self-care, knowledge, skills, and psychological status of patients have increased so that patients are compliant with treatment. This study aims to determine the effect of DSME on adherence to taking medication in Type 2 Diabetes patients at Bolaang Mongondow Utara Hospital. The design of this study was a pre-experimental approach with a one-group pre-post test design consisting of 50 respondents. The statistical test uses the Paired samples T-test. The results of the analysis show a p-value of 0.000 (<0.05), which means that there is a significant effect of DSME on medication adherence in DM patients. It is recommended that service institutions be able to provide DSME as an additional intervention for people with Diabetes Mellitus to increase adherence to taking medication so they can maintain glycemic control.

Abstract

Objective: This study aimed to develop a behavior model in controlling blood pressure of patients with hypertension by integrating the theory of Health Belief Model and adaption model theory by Roy. Method: This was a cross-sectional study conducted in January 2020. The population in this study was hypertension patients at the Community Health Center. The sampling technique used in this study was consecutive sampling. The instrument used in this study was a questionnaire. The data were analyzed by Partial Least Squares. Result: Modification factor, cues to action, individual beliefs and cognator significantly affected the behavior for blood pressure control with t-statistic value >1.96. Modification factors affected individual beliefs (t=10,648). Conclusion: This behavioral model can assist nursing in developing strategies to improve blood pressure control behavior in hypertensive patients. The behavior of the hypertensive patients was possibly improved by the involvement of the health worker by routinely educating the patients and their family related to hypertension and how to control blood pressure and also related to stress and how to manage it as well as with support from the family in self-care management and lifestyle modification.
